How to import a video from my video camera?


i have a panasonic NV-GS15 and no manual and i want to import the videos that are recorded on the mini dv casette to windows movie maker. how do i do that?
and can i go to a place where they can do it for me?

You can download a manual from Panasonic.

The Panasonic NV-GS15 is a miniDV tape based camcorder. You already know this.

It has a DV port. You will use a Firewire (IEEE1394a, i.Link - all the same thing) cable connected to this 4-pin DV port on the camcorder to a firewire port on your computer.

You may need to add a firewire port to your computer. This is typically easy and cheap. Since we don't know what computer you have it is difficult to know for sure.

Once this connection is made, Windows MovieMaker will be able to capture the video and import it from the camcorder to the computer.

USB will not work. A USB to firewire adapter will not work.

If you have a mini dv (cassette) camcorder鈥?
Your dv camcorder needs a firewire connection (ieee 1394) in order to download video, your PC probably did not come with a firewire port, so you will have to buy one and install it, since most computers (except possibly brand new) don't come with a firewire port, your camcorder did not come with a firewire cord so you have to purchase a cord too. Your camcorder did come with a USB cord and that is used for downloading stills from your camcorder. Make sure your camera is in playback mode.
